使用Linux export命令提升Shell环境能力(linuxexport命令)

在Linux系统下,export命令用于导出变量到当前活动的环境,使其对所有的Shell(以及被调用的程序)可用,从而提升shell环境的能力。本文将解释如何使用export命令提升shell环境能力。

#### 一、定义变量

使用export命令之前,你需要先定义变量,即用export定义变量,并将其分配一个值或路径,下面将介绍如何定义变量。使用export命令定义变量,可以使用如下语法:

export =""

例如,要定义一个名为“log_file”的变量,并将其分配值“/var/log/syslog”,可以使用以下命令:

export log_file="/var/log/syslog"

#### 二、导出变量

使用export命令可以导出以上定义的变量,以及其他(如系统定义的)环境变量,以便对所有Shell和被调用的程序可用。使用export命令导出变量,请使用以下语法:

export 

例如,为了导出前面定义的“log_file”变量,可以使用以下命令:

export log_file

#### 三、检查已导出的变量

使用export命令可以导出变量,但你可能想知道哪些变量被导出了。为此,你可以使用命令printenv来检查已导出的变量。请使用以下语法:

printenv

该命令将列出所有已导出的变量,并显示其定义的值。

使用export命令提升shell环境能力是一种很有效的方式。你可以快速定义变量,N导出其他环境变量,以便所有shell可用,从而提升shell环境能力。


数据运维技术 » 使用Linux export命令提升Shell环境能力(linuxexport命令)